VAP-1 mediates binding of both L-selectin–positive and –negative lymphocytes to PLN HEV. (A) Expression of L-selectin on different lymphocyte populations. Total PBL, immunomagnetically separated L-selectin–positive and –negative subpopulations of PBL, and IL-2–activated T cells were stained for L-selectin expression and analyzed using FACScan®. (B) L-selectin–negative T cells specifically recognize PLN HEVs. Five immunoblasts (black round cells, two pointed out by arrows) binding to a HEV (lilac basement membrane outlined by a dashed line) are shown in the micrograph. Bar, 20 μm. (C) Binding of these different lymphocytes to PLN HEVs after pretreatments with the indicated mAbs was analyzed.
